Arriving on a wave of hype touting them as the next-big-thing in dance music, The Bloody Beetroots have achieved much in their relatively short career. The studio/DJ outfit of producer Bob Rifo and traveling DJ Tommy Tea are one of the most successful acts of the blog era, utilising online platforms to spread music and reach new fans.
